Output 51623537116f081c299d28d9bb5b1dd57ed8047421e0ec32d985b31d7a99a12c:0

value
10436412
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6462994c2be3883739df5ea7bbf28e8fc2aa372 OP_EQUAL
address
3JJnxRm7g2YkQiDNbmCkizFEpfRQH3mEfB
transaction
51623537116f081c299d28d9bb5b1dd57ed8047421e0ec32d985b31d7a99a12c
spent
true